Research Master Epidemiology


The two-year Research Master’s degree program “Clinical and Psychosocial Epidemiology” trains students in conducting and interpreting epidemiological studies. The program focuses on psychosocial factors in the development, progress and treatment of chronic diseases. The programme is one of the University of Groningen ’s ‘Top Master’ programs, which means that strict application criteria apply.

The main aim of taking the Research Master’s degree is to obtain excellent qualifications so as to be accepted as a PhD student in epidemiology at any university worldwide. Without further training in a PhD project, the MSc will result in the qualifications required for positions in public or private organizations in the area of clinical research, such as the Ministry of Health, the Netherlands Organization for Health Research and Development, health insurance companies, municipal health services, and others.
